The news from Turkey is hot. The prosecutor has recommended a sentence of more than 2,000 years in prison for Istanbul Mayor Ekrem Imamoglu. Yes, two thousand years!
Imamoglu has been in custody since March on corruption charges along with more than 400 others. The government claims they were involved in a corruption ring that cost the country an estimated 160 billion Turkish lira, equivalent to 42 billion Norwegian kroner in today’s money.
But his side says it’s pure politics. Imamoglu was removed from office shortly after announcing his intention to run against President Erdogan in the upcoming elections. Since then, protests have intensified across the country, with many saying this is a plan to silence dissent.
It’s a situation that the whole world is now watching closely — everyone is waiting to see the end of this political game.
